The Role of Zucchini in Baking

Zucchini is often underestimated in the baking world, but its contributions to recipes are significant. Primarily, it brings moisture to the dough, which is crucial for achieving soft, chewy cookies. When grated and mixed into the batter, zucchini releases water, allowing the cookies to remain moist and tender even after baking.

Nutritionally, zucchini is a powerhouse. It is low in calories and high in essential vitamins, including vitamin C, vitamin A, and several B vitamins. Additionally, zucchini contains dietary fiber, which aids digestion and promotes a feeling of fullness. By incorporating this vegetable into your cookie recipe, you are not only enhancing the flavor but also boosting the overall healthiness of your treat.

Key Ingredients Explained

1. All-Purpose Flour and Rolled Oats

Flour serves as the backbone of any cookie recipe, providing structure and stability. For Dreamy Zucchini Cookies, all-purpose flour is essential for achieving the right texture. It helps bind the ingredients together and ensures the cookies hold their shape during baking.

Rolled oats add another layer of texture, introducing a hearty chewiness to the cookies. They also contribute additional fiber and nutrients, making the cookies more satisfying and wholesome.

2. Sugars

The choice of sugars in your cookie recipe can dramatically affect the final product. In this recipe, a combination of brown sugar and white sugar is employed. Brown sugar adds a rich, caramel-like flavor due to its molasses content, while white sugar contributes to the cookies’ crispness. This balance creates a complex flavor profile that enhances the overall enjoyment of each bite.

3. Butter

Softened butter is a key player in achieving the desired texture of Dreamy Zucchini Cookies. It provides richness and flavor, while also aiding in the creaming process, where sugar is beaten into the butter. This step is crucial for incorporating air into the dough, resulting in a fluffy and tender cookie base.

4. Eggs and Vanilla Extract

Eggs act as a binding agent in the cookie dough, helping to hold all the ingredients together. They also contribute moisture and richness, enhancing the overall flavor of the cookies. Vanilla extract, on the other hand, elevates the taste, adding a warm, sweet aroma that complements the other ingredients beautifully.

5. Baking Agents

The perfect rise in your cookies is achieved through the use of baking soda and baking powder. These leavening agents create carbon dioxide bubbles in the dough, causing it to expand and rise during baking. The combination of both agents ensures that the cookies are light and airy, with a pleasing texture.

6. Optional Ingredients: Chocolate Chips and Nuts

While the base recipe for Dreamy Zucchini Cookies is delicious on its own, you can customize it by adding optional ingredients like chocolate chips or nuts. Chocolate chips introduce a rich sweetness, making the cookies even more indulgent. Alternatively, you can opt for raisins for a healthier option.

If you’re looking to add some crunch and additional nutrients, consider mixing in walnuts or pecans. These nuts not only enhance the flavor profile but also provide healthy fats and protein, making your cookies even more satisfying.

Prepping Your Kitchen

Before diving into the delightful process of making Dreamy Zucchini Cookies, it’s essential to prepare your kitchen for a smooth baking experience. Start by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). This step is crucial as it ensures that the cookies bake evenly and develop that perfect golden-brown exterior. While the oven is heating, line two baking sheets with parchment paper. This not only prevents the cookies from sticking but also makes cleanup a breeze.

Make sure to gather all your ingredients and tools, including mixing bowls, measuring cups, a grater, and a spatula. Having everything at hand will streamline the process and make it more enjoyable.

Grating and Preparing Zucchini

Zucchini is the star ingredient of this cookie recipe, contributing moisture and a subtle flavor that keeps the cookies soft. To prepare the zucchini properly, start by washing it thoroughly to remove any dirt or pesticides. Once clean, trim off both ends and use a grater to shred the zucchini into fine pieces.

After grating, it’s essential to remove excess moisture from the zucchini to prevent the cookies from becoming soggy. Place the grated zucchini in a clean kitchen towel or cheesecloth, twist it tightly, and squeeze out as much liquid as possible. This step is vital for achieving the right texture in your cookies. You should aim to have about 1 cup of well-drained zucchini for your cookie mixture.

Mixing the Dry Ingredients

In a large mixing bowl, combine the dry ingredients for your Dreamy Zucchini Cookies. Start with 1 cup of all-purpose flour, 1 cup of rolled oats, 1 teaspoon of baking soda, 1 teaspoon of ground cinnamon, and a pinch of salt. Mixing these dry ingredients thoroughly is crucial to ensure that the baking soda and spices are evenly distributed throughout the batter. Use a whisk or a fork to combine the ingredients, breaking up any clumps. An even mix enhances the flavor and texture of your cookies, ensuring that each bite is equally delicious.

Creaming Butter and Sugars

In a separate bowl, beat ½ cup of softened unsalted butter and ½ cup of granulated sugar together until the mixture is light and fluffy. This creaming process is essential for incorporating air into the dough, which helps create a tender and airy cookie. The texture of the cookies will greatly depend on how well you cream the butter and sugar together. This process usually takes about 2-3 minutes with a hand mixer or stand mixer. Once the mixture is well combined, add in ½ cup of brown sugar and cream again until fully integrated. The combination of granulated and brown sugar adds depth to the flavor profile of your cookies.

Incorporating Wet Ingredients

Next, it’s time to add the wet ingredients. Crack in one large egg and mix it into the creamed butter and sugars until fully combined. Follow with 1 teaspoon of vanilla extract for an added layer of flavor. It’s important to mix these ingredients just until incorporated, as overmixing can lead to denser cookies. The goal is to create a smooth batter that incorporates all the wet ingredients without overworking the dough.

Folding in Zucchini and Other Add-Ins

Now comes the fun part—folding in the grated zucchini and any additional ingredients you might want to include. Gently add the drained zucchini into the batter, using a spatula to fold it in carefully. This technique helps preserve the airy texture you’ve achieved so far. If you want to elevate your cookies further, consider adding ½ cup of chocolate chips or chopped nuts. Fold these add-ins gently into the batter, ensuring they are evenly distributed without over-mixing.

Scooping and Arranging the Dough

Using a cookie scoop or tablespoon, portion the dough onto the prepared baking sheets, spacing them about 2 inches apart. This spacing is crucial to allow the cookies to spread properly while baking. Aim for a heaping tablespoon of dough for each cookie to ensure they are a good size. For a more uniform appearance, you can slightly flatten the tops of the cookie dough balls before baking.

Baking and Cooling

Place the baking sheets in the preheated oven and bake for 10-12 minutes, or until the edges are golden brown and the centers appear set. Baking time may vary slightly depending on your oven and the size of your cookies, so keep an eye on them as they approach the 10-minute mark. Once done, remove the cookies from the oven and allow them to cool on the baking sheets for about 5 minutes. This resting period is crucial as it helps the cookies firm up before transferring them to a wire rack to cool completely.

Nutritional Information and Serving Suggestions

Each Dreamy Zucchini Cookie provides a delicious treat while being mindful of nutrition. On average, one cookie contains approximately 120 calories, 5 grams of fat, 18 grams of carbohydrates, 1.5 grams of protein, and 1 gram of fiber. These cookies are not only a delightful dessert but also incorporate the wholesome goodness of zucchini, making them a great option for a guilt-free indulgence.

For an enjoyable pairing, serve these cookies with a cold glass of milk or a warm cup of herbal tea. The combination of flavors will enhance your snacking experience. If you have leftover cookies (which is often unlikely given their deliciousness), store them in an airtight container at room temperature for up to a week. For longer storage, consider freezing them. Simply place the cookies in a freezer-safe bag and label them with the date. To enjoy, thaw at room temperature or warm them slightly in the microwave for a few seconds.
